Creator attention is scarce. Paid DMs work best when they are structured as priority requests with clear pricing, request expiry, and creator control.

Free DMs vs paid priority DMs

Priority requests separate serious fans from noisy inbox traffic. Fans include context and payment before asking for creator time.

This makes the request easier to evaluate and gives creators a reason to keep boundaries instead of answering every free message.

Creator controls

Creators need control before access opens: age gates, request limits, block/report tools, expiry windows, and off-platform payment restrictions.

FanPing keeps payment state, request state, and creator decisions in one place so fans understand what they submitted and creators can protect their time.

FAQ

Who is this for?

This fits creators with high-intent fans who ask for replies, advice, shoutouts, reviews, or custom access.

How does FanPing fit?

FanPing provides the postable profile link, paid request menu, wallet, inbox, and creator controls.

What should creators promise?

Creators should not promise guaranteed replies, acceptance, timing, or outcomes unless they can fulfill them.

Can creators decline requests?

Creator control is central: accept, decline, counter, pause, block, or close requests.
